Toronto’s theatre scene just got a whole lot greener with the arrival of Shrek The Musical, and let’s be honest — who doesn’t love a good ogre story? Based on the 2001 animated film that turned a grumpy green giant into an unlikely hero, this musical adaptation brings all the beloved characters back to life, from the wisecracking Donkey to the feisty Princess Fiona. But this isn’t just a rehash of the movie — it’s an all-singing, all-dancing extravaganza with some added colour and musical twists.
Brought to you by Mirvish until August 16, Shrek The Musical combines the film’s signature humour with toe-tapping tunes and vibrant choreography. The Princess of Wales theatre is the perfect setting for a show as big and bold as Shrek.
We caught up with Ally Choe, who plays Young Fiona and the Ugly Duckling, and Katherine Paladichuk, who takes on Teen Fiona and Peter Pan, to chat about what makes this show so special. Katherine, said she’s living the dream and added, “It is incredible to be blessed to work a job that pays you to travel around the world.” Ally, with a heart full of determination, noted, “Never give up on your dreams and keep going and trying and auditioning no matter how hard it seems.”
